Medical Technologist - Hematology performs a variety of blood tests, studies morphology of blood constituents and performs various coagulation tests to aid in the diagnosis and treatment of disease. Conducts technical procedures related to the counting and identification of blood cells and other specialized hematologic tests. Being a Medical Technologist - Hematology verifies accuracy of findings, identifies test inconsistencies, and takes appropriate action to make corrections and resolve problems. Operates, cleans, and maintains laboratory equipment used in blood analysis and procedures. Additionally, Medical Technologist - Hematology may perform urinalysis studies. Requires a bachelor's degree. Typically reports to a manager or supervisor. Typically requires an American Society of Clinical Pathology (ASCP) certification or its equivalent. May require a state license to practice. Medical Technologist - Hematology's years of experience requirement may be unspecified. Certification and/or licensing in the position's specialty is the main requirement. (Copyright 2024 Salary.com)

About Baylor Scott & White Medical Center - Austin
Baylor Scott & White Medical Center - Austin is the newest 25-bed, full-service hospital in the Oak Hill community of Southwest Austin. Now open, the medical center offers a range of clinical and surgical services, as well as an emergency department open 24/7, operating rooms, imaging, and other services, and plays a central role in community wellness. A primary and specialty care clinic operates adjacent to the hospital.
About the Community
Located minutes from downtown Austin, Oak Hill sits at the edge of scenic Texas Hill Country. One of the oldest neighborhoods in Austin, Oak Hill boasts homes dating back to the 1800s. A strong neighborhood association and award-winning school district reinforces the family-friendly hometown atmosphere. Nearby, the acclaimed Austin Zoo draws visitors from around the world and the adjacent Barton Creek Habitat Preserve offers a pristine protective habitat for endangered songbirds.
